du, Alcatel-Lucent and RIM launch the BlackBerry solution in the United Arab Emirates

June 2, 2008

du, Alcatel-Lucent and RIM announced the launch of the BlackBerry® solution in the United Arab Emirates (UAE). du customers will now be able to enjoy the benefits of enhanced communications and increased productivity by using a Blackberry® smartphone to access email, browse the web, make phone calls, send and receive text and picture messages, as well as access a wide variety of business and leisure applications on the move.

“As an integrated telecom services provider, our goal is to offer our customers the most advanced telecom solutions and the best possible user experience. Integrating email services and data on the mobile phone is a natural step for du. We selected BlackBerry smartphones because they provide the leading wireless email solution used by millions of customers around the world,” said Osman Sultan, CEO of du. “Access to email and calendar information on the go has become essential for business people.  Launching the BlackBerry solution is an integral step to enrich our portfolio of integrated communication solutions to meet the market needs in the UAE”, he added.

Based on its distribution agreement with RIM, Alcatel-Lucent is leveraging its strong local presence in the region to provide du with the end-to-end implementation, integration, launch and support services for delivering the BlackBerry solution to the UAE market. With Alcatel-Lucent managing integration and deployment, du can focus on delivering customer facing services, enabling the operator to quickly meet market demand.
